You must participate in a training program prior to tutoring. This training program, which is nationally certified, is held prior to the beginning of the fall and spring semesters.
You will be required to attend monthly tutor meetings scheduled throughout the semester. These meetings are designed as a part of on-going training for certification requirements. The meetings are held on a Fridays, 2-3 p.m. Since absences from tutor meetings may result in denial of semester raises or the ability to meet certification requirements, you will be given an opportunity to make up the meeting if you are unable to attend.
Your work hours will be scheduled around your classes. The Tutor Supervisor will try but may not be able to honor requests about the number of work hours and/or your preferred work schedule.
Tutors are paid minimum wage, which is currently $8.25/hour.
